FYI there are technicians that caution against using fuse taps or multipliers on the Sprinter because they feel it increases your chance of connection problems. There is a bit of history of fuse block quality being less than optimal. A search will probably help you get the info you need to make a decision as to what direction is best for you. As a hint... what's not working -now-?
(that might provide a clue to the fuse's purpose)

You can also use an ohmmeter to ground on the wire the added fuse fed, to see if there's still a load at the other end.
Infinite ohms= no load, or whatever it's powering is "off".
Low ohms should be carefully measured, since that will tell you the power the fused device is going to request.
